Instagram Post Templates
An Instagram post is seen at about the size of a matchbox before anyone decides to stop, so the headline has to survive being small. These four are set with that in mind: short lines, high contrast, and nothing fussy at the edges where the crop can bite.
Square is the default and portrait at 1080 by 1350 is in the editor, which takes more room in the feed. Both download at full resolution.
The same design switches to a story without a redesign, and uploading a bigger file does not make either one sharper - the reasons are in social media image sizes.

Common questions
What size is an Instagram post?
1080 by 1080 for square and 1080 by 1350 for portrait. Portrait takes more vertical space in the feed, which is why most brands now post it.
Why does my text look small in the feed?
Because the feed shows the post at roughly a third of its real size. If the headline is not readable when you shrink the preview to the width of your thumb, shorten it rather than making the type bigger.
Can I use the same design for a story?
Switch the size to 9:16 in the editor and the layout re-flows for it. Keep the important part in the middle - the top and bottom of a story are covered by the interface.
